Since the weight and dimensions of small items will be comparatively less, you may only have to pay the minimum shipping cost. While shipping small items, try to choose the right package, like a flat envelope or an optimal shipping box, for your products. This will reduce the shipping cost as the total volume obtained by your package will be much less in the shipping vehicle.
If you choose big boxes to ship small packages, you would require you to pay unnecessary additional charges.
In order to choose the right package for shipping your items, measure the dimensions of your items accurately and pick the right box to ship small packages.
When it comes to measuring the weight of your small items, we usually take the pound or ounce as units of measure. In logistics, it is often called Deadweight.
After measuring the weight and dimensions of packages, enter these into a shipping calculator tool to get the available shipping services and weights. If you are shipping products with specific shipping carriers, they will consider their own formula for calculating shipping costs.
The next step is to print the shipping label, which is required to be posted on the package to provide the address and other information to the delivery partner to deliver the packages to the right location. After that, you can proceed with the shipment.

Let us check a few services of 4 popular shipping carriers that are ideal for shipping small packages. They are FedEx, UPS, USPS, and DHL.
As you know, USPS provides the cheapest domestic and international shipping services compared to the other 3 shipping carriers.
Shipping documents or products that are flat, thin, and which are weighing under 13 ounces can be sent using USPS First Class Mail. But this service does not come with a tracking option.
Another choice is USPS Priority Mail, which comes with a tracking and insurance option. You can send products that weigh more than 1 pound using this option.
DHL Express 12 is an ideal option to ship products overseas within 1 – 2 business days. This option is comparatively cheap, yet a faster shipping service by DHL.
DHL eCommerce is an economic solution that helps to send small items overseas at the cheapest cost. But, this is not an ideal solution for shipping urgent items as it will take around 10 – 16 days.
FedEx Overnight can be used to ship small packages across the US overnight. But it cannot be considered the cheapest solution compared to other services. But, if you consider the overnight delivery of this option, this is a reasonable solution.
If you are not concerned about the delivery time, you can choose FedEx SmartPost, which allows you to send small packages that weigh less than 10 pounds. But you are required to have a contract with FedEx to use this affordable service.
UPS SurePost is an affordable option to ship products that weigh less than 10 lbs. But, this service also requires a contract with UPS, and the delivery time is relatively longer.
